How Rising Mortgage Rates Are Actually Working in Practice

Key Insights

Mortgage rates aren’t set in isolation—they reflect broader economic conditions. The Federal Reserve’s cautious approach to inflation control continues to influence lending costs, as does global supply, labor market shifts, and long-term inflation expectations. When borrowers lock in a loan, they’re responding to complex indicators: employment stability, interest rate forecasts, and lender risk assessments. In November 2025, these factors have converged, producing a rate environment where average 30-year mortgage rates hover near historic highs—up nearly 1.5 percentage points over the past year. This shift affects monthly payments, total interest costs, and overall affordability, especially for first-time buyers.
